Is step of the wind a bonus action?
Step of the Wind You can spend 1 ki point to take the Disengage or Dash action as a Bonus Action on Your Turn, and your jump distance is doubled for the turn.
Can a monk dash and step of the wind?
The Monk used 40 ft in movement, then he dashed for 40 ft of movement, THEN he used Step of the Wind for 40 ft of movement. He didn’t Dash for 80 ft and then use Step of the Wind. Yup, that’s it. Dash is basically just saying you can use your regular movement twice.

How far can a monk move in one turn?
As monks (without other feat, racial or spell/item enhancements) can move 45′, 90′ if you dash for your action (or bonus action), and 135′ if you dash and use your Step of the Wind feature to dash with your bonus action). But, that’s the maximum.
What does Monk’s step of the wind ability say?
Step of the Wind says: You can spend 1 ki point to take the Disengage or Dash action as a bonus action on your turn, and your jump distance is doubled for the turn. At the end of the ability description it says “for the turn.” This means that step of the winds jump distance is limited to a single turn.

Can a monk use a shortsword for the bonus action?
When you use the Attack action with an unarmed strike or a monk weapon on your turn, you can make one unarmed strike as a bonus action. For example, if you take the Attack action and attack with a quarterstaff, you can also make an unarmed strike as a bonus action, assuming you haven’t already taken a bonus action this turn.
